What Wild Animals Live In Lebanon?

Lebanon, nestled in the heart of the Middle East, boasts a rich tapestry of wildlife that adds to the country’s natural beauty. From majestic wildcats to elusive striped hyenas, the fauna of Lebanon is as diverse as it is captivating.

Discovering Lebanon’s Mammals

Among the larger mammals that call Lebanon home are wildcats, known for their grace and agility. Striped hyenas, with their distinctive markings, roam the landscapes alongside jackals and the Egyptian mongoose, adding an air of mystery to Lebanon’s wilderness.

Exploring the Lesser-Known Mammals

While larger mammals often steal the spotlight, Lebanon is also home to smaller yet equally fascinating creatures. The least weasel, beech marten, and European otter can be found in various habitats, highlighting the country’s biodiversity.

Encountering Lebanon’s Badger Species

Lebanon holds a special place for badger enthusiasts, as the country is home to the Caucasian badger and the honey badger. These resilient creatures play important roles in maintaining ecological balance within Lebanon’s ecosystems.
